Soldiers assigned to the brigade support operations office in the "Maintain Battalion," 703rd Brigade Support Battalion, 2nd Armored Brigade Combat Team, 3rd Infantry Division, use a forklift to clear excess material from the 9th Brigade Engineer Battalion motor pool at Fort Stewart, Georgia, Dec. 6, 2021. This consolidated divestiture of excess materiel was completed in preparation of the brigade executing the Regionally Aligned Readiness and Modernization Model. (U.S. Army photo by Sgt. Trenton Lowery)
